Six Finalists Compete for $100,000

In this $100,000 award show, clips include: "Ultrashocking Ultrasound," featuring a woman's stunned reaction when her ultrasound results, placed in her Christmas gift, reveal she's going to be a grandmother; "Santa Calls," in which a little girl thinks she's talking to Santa on the phone but doesn't catch on that it's her father sitting right next to her on his cell phone; "Little Scene Stealer," featuring two young sisters recording a video for their dad when the youngest decides to steal the spotlight; "Kiss on the Commode," in which a father wearing a scary mask wants to surprise his young son who's using the restroom; "Nursery Rhyme Rewrite," with a little girl recites Jack and Jill but replacing the traditional ending with her own -- in which Jill is ok; and "Fist Full of Follicles," featuring a little girl singing "Twinkle Twinkle Little Star" and becoming annoyed when her baby brother tries to join in.

Outlander

Outlander follows the story of Claire Randall, a married combat nurse from 1945 who is mysteriously swept back in time to 1743, where she is immediately thrown into an unknown world where her life is threatened. When she is forced to marry Jamie, a chivalrous and romantic young Scottish warrior, a passionate affair is ignited that tears Claire's heart between two vastly different men in two irreconcilable lives.

The Outlander series, adapted from Diana Gabaldon's international best-selling books, spans the genres of romance, science fiction, history and adventure into one epic tale.

American Horror Story

American Horror Story is an horror television anthology series. Each season is conceived as a self-contained miniseries, following a disparate set of characters and settings, and a storyline with its own beginning, middle, and end. While some actors appear for more than one year, they play completely different roles in each season.

True Detective

Touch darkness and darkness touches you back. True Detective centers on troubled cops and the investigations that drive them to the edge. Each season features a new cast and a new case.

True Detective is an American anthology crime drama television series created and written by Nic Pizzolatto.
